  • Page 8: Operation In Hazardous Location Or Pumping Flammable Liquids

    2.2.2 Operation in hazardous location or pumping flammable liquids DANGER Danger of explosion when using in explosion hazard area The classification of flammable liquids is made according to regulation (EC) 1272/2008 (CLP). When pumping flammable liquids, the operational safety regulation and the following points have to be observed: ► The operator must create an explosion protection document for his field of application. This document must indicate the division of the explosive area into zones. Only devices of category 1 may be used in areas of zone 0 and devices of category 1 or 2 in areas of zone 1. The pumps are used to pump liquid products from mobile vessels. The pump corresponds to category 2 when used as intended. • Only use pumps with ATEX-identification. • Only operate the pump in filled condition. • Only use explosion-proof drive motors. Select motors suitable for the respective size with a power of up to 2 kW and a maximum speed of 900 rpm. • Only pump flammable liquids of explosion protection groups IIA and IIB and, depending on the marking, temperature classes T1 to T4.
  • Page 9 • Before starting up, the pump must be integrated into the equipotential bonding, i.e. equipotential bonding of the pump tube with the tank, equipotential bonding of the motor with the tank or with the pump tube if pump tube and drive motor are not conductively connected with each other. The container must be grounded separately if not already given by the type of installation. Establish equipotential bonding between container to be emptied and filled, e.g. with earthing lead or by conductive ground which is conductively connected with both containers. If necessary, other accessories must also be integrated to the equipotential bonding (→ Fig. 1). Fig. 1 Legend: (1) Equipotential bonding cable, (2) explosion-proof connector, (3) conductive hose, (4) conductive substrate, (5) conductive connection from hose to hose connector, (6) pump tube for zone 1, (7) explosion-proof motor for zone 1, (8) earth potential, (9) suitable container for using flammable liquids...

  • Page 18: Mechanical Loads On The Pump Tube

    5.4 Mechanical loads on the pump tube The pump tube’s functioning and service life are impaired when deformed by mechanical loads. For this reason, the outlet must not be subjected to compressive or tensile forces. ► The bending moment MB at the outlet must not exceed 50 Nm (→ Fig. 12).
  • Page 19: Direction Of Flow

    ►The pump is said to run dry if it continues to operate without pumping any liquid whatsoever. Dry running must be avoided. This can be ensured by remaining in attendance or with the aid of such technical means as a flow monitor, etc. 6.4 Operation with closed discharge DANGER Injury by flying parts! The eccentric screw pump B70H is a positive displacement pump. The pump must not be operated with closed shutoff elements, such as nozzle, valve, etc. The generated overpressure can lead to damages. Make sure that the maximum pressure will not be exceeded (→ technical data). 6.5 Malfunction WARNING Pinching by rotating parts! ►In case of malfunction or unreproducible downtime, disconnect the motor from the mains before repair...

  • Page 22: Disposal

    WARNING Danger of poisoning and environmental damage from liquid or oil! ► Always wear protective equipment when working on the pump. ► Before disposing the pump: - Leaking liquid and oil must be contained and separately disposed according to the locally applicable regulations. - Residues of liquid in the pump must be neutralized. ► Remove the non-metallic parts and dispose them according to the locally applicable regulations. ► Dispose the pump according to the locally applicable regulations. 10. Traceability Products for potentially explosive atmospheres are identified by an individual serial number. Lutz Pumpen ensures the traceability of this device up to the initial point of delivery according to ATEX Directive. All persons who redeliver the device are obliged to guarantee its traceability to enable subsequent recall actions.
